Tip of the Week
The Green Line has four subsequent lines: B, C, D, E lines.
* The B-Line takes riders from Downtown Boston to Boston College, making stops along Commonwealth Avenue route, past Boston University. * The C-Line takes city passengers from Downtown Boston to Cleveland Circle. This route travels through Brookline, past Coolidge Corner, until it reaches Cleveland Circle. * The D-Line takes travelers farthest from the city, from Downtown Boston to Riverside Drive. This train makes stops at Fenway Park and the Longwood Medical Center complex. * The E-Line heads to Northeastern University and some of Boston's finest museums, including The Museum of Fine Arts and the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um.
